Who was John White?

He was the Governor of the 1587 group of colonists who traveled from England to Roanoke Island, in what is now North Carolina. The colonists arrived on July 4th and on the 18th of August Governor White's granddaughter was born to his daughter, Eleanor, and her husband, Ananias Dare. Shortly after the christening of the child, Governor White left Roanoke Island and returned to England to secure supplies for the colony. He was unable to return until 1590 when he discovered that his colony had abandoned the settlement. No definitive information as to their fate has ever been established.John White was an artist. Which early English colony is know as the lost colony?

The third of three voyages known as the Roanoke Voyages. The colonists left England in 1587 and arrived on Roanoke Island, in what is now North Carolina, in July of that year. In August their governor, John White, returned to England to secure more supplies. His departure marks the last verifiable information about the colony. He returned in 1590 and found no trace of his colony.
